Visiting My Son Holyland
Your first stop is My Son Sanctuary, an archaeological site from the Cham civilization dating back from the 4th to 15th centuries. The site is famous for its historic temples built without mortar, showcasing incredible architectural ingenuity. Expect a roughly 90-minute exploration led by a licensed guide who will explain the significance of each structure, helping you appreciate the craftsmanship and the spiritual importance of the site.

Authenticity and Cultural Insights
What truly sets this tour apart is the chance to see Vietnam’s heritage sites in a context-rich manner. The My Son Holyland ruins allow you to appreciate the ancient Cham civilization’s architectural skill and spiritual culture. The guide’s explanations help you understand how these temples were constructed without mortar, a feat that still surprises archaeologists.
In Hoi An, the blend of Chinese, Japanese, and Vietnamese influences visible in architecture and street layouts offers a visual history lesson. The market visits and the Japanese Covered Bridge give a tangible sense of Hoi An’s past as a bustling trading port.
